Excerpt from Pocket Dictionary of the Scottish Idiom: In Which the Signification of the Words Is Given in English and German, Chiefly Calculated to Promote the Understanding of the Works of Sir Walter Scott, Rob. Burns Allan Ramsay &C; With an Appendix Containing Notes For t c more perfect understanding of Scottish works, it has not been deemed superfluous, not only to add to the list of the words such proper names as ma occasionally occur in them and be of interest, but a so an appendix with notes, explicative of many things referring to customs, manners, traditions, super stitious beliefs, games etc. Which would have taken 11 too much room in the dictionary itself, but to whic a reference is found under the respective words, in their alphabetical order.
